Journey beyond the stars with Timeless Classic Science Fiction Short Stories, a powerful audiobook collection featuring some of the greatest minds in speculative fiction: Ray Bradbury, Frank Herbert, John W. Campbell Jr., Robert Sheckley, Murray Leinster, and E. E. Smith.

This expertly curated anthology brings together visionary tales of space exploration, alien encounters, advanced technology, and humanity’s place in an ever-expanding universe. From Bradbury’s poetic reflections on the human spirit to Herbert’s grand cosmic imagination, from Campbell’s golden-age innovation to Sheckley’s sharp wit, Leinster’s pioneering concepts, and Smith’s sweeping interstellar adventures—each story captures the bold creativity that defined classic science fiction.

Perfect for fans of vintage sci-fi, Golden Age space opera, and thought-provoking speculative storytelling, this audiobook immerses listeners in timeless adventures that shaped modern science fiction. Whether you’re rediscovering beloved authors or exploring them for the first time, this collection delivers thrilling plots, big ideas, and unforgettable worlds.
